Mechanical velocity sensors are used to measure absolute vibrations in critical turbomachinery applications such as steam turbines, gas turbines, water turbines, compressors, pumps, and fans, specifically for measuring casing vibrations.

Core Functions
The core structure of this product comprises a measuring coil and a vibrating block supported by spring plates. These measuring elements can move within a stable magnetic field generated by a circular magnet. Its natural frequency is in the 4-13Hz range, supporting vibration measurement in only one direction (vertical or horizontal). This structural design provides the necessary conditions for vibration signal capture.
When the sensor is installed on industrial equipment such as steam turbines or compressors, the vibration generated by the equipment's operation will cause the sensor housing to vibrate as well. Due to inertia, the internal vibrating block and measuring coil create a relative displacement with the permanent magnet vibrating with the housing. This means the measuring coil will move within the permanent magnet's magnetic field, cutting magnetic field lines.
The sensor's measuring coil features high output, low impedance, and strong anti-interference capabilities. Its output signal can be directly interfaced with EPRO's MMS 3000 and MMS 6000 rotating machinery monitoring and protection systems, eliminating the need for complex signal conversion and adaptation steps. This provides reliable raw data support for monitoring equipment vibration status and providing early warning of faults.
